Kogi West PDP Commends Senator Natasha Over Quality Representation, Support For Constituents
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Kogi West chapter of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has commended Senator Natasha Akpoti – Uduaghan for her quality representation of the people of Kogi Central Senatorial District at the Senate.

The commendation was contained in a letter issued on Sunday in Kabba by the Media Office of PDP, Kogi West chapter on Sunday.

In the letter signed by Hon. Oyewusi Juwon and addressed personally to the Senator, the party expressed its heartfelt gratitude to Senator Natasha for her untiring efforts at improving the lots of the people of her senatorial district.

The party also commended her numerous supports for farmers, students, widows, and several others, through your empowerment programmes, boosting productivity and ensuring good means of livelihood in that senatorial district.

It ,however, appealed to her to extend the good gestures to other parts of the state.
